Mapping of common bunt resistance gene Bt9 in wheat.
TAG. Theoretical and applied genetics. Theoretische und angewandte Genetik - 1 May 2017
Steffan Philipp Matthias, Torp Anna Maria, Borgen Anders, Backes Gunter, Rasmussen Søren K
Abstract excerpt
KEY MESSAGE: The Bt9 resistance locus was mapped and shown to be distinct from the Bt10 locus. New markers linked to Bt9 have been identified and may be used to breed for resistance towards the seed-borne disease. Increasing organic wheat production in Denmark, and in other wheat-producing areas, in conjunction with legal requirements for organic seed production, may potentially lead to a rise in common bunt...
